Ingredients for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ce:
For the Spicy Peanut Sauce:
- 1 cup creamy peanut butter
- 1/4 cup soy sauce (use low-sodium if preferred)
- 2 tablespoons rice vinegar
- 2 tablespoons honey or maple syrup
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 2 teaspoons chili paste or Sriracha (adjust based on spice preference)
- 1 teaspoon minced garlic (about 2-3 cloves)
- 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
- 1-2 tablespoons warm water (to adjust consistency)

For the Cucumber Salad:
- 6 medium-sized cucumbers (about 2 pounds), preferably English or Persian
- 1 medium red bell pepper, diced
- 1 cup shredded carrots
- 1/2 cup chopped green onions (scallions)
- 1/2 cup chopped fresh cilantro or parsley (for garnish)
- 1 tablespoon lime juice (freshly squeezed)
- Salt and black pepper to taste

How to prepare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ce:
Making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ce is easy and quick. Follow these clear steps to create a flavorful dish that is perfect as an appetizer or side dish.
Gather Your Ingredients
Start by assembling all necessary ingredients for the cucumber salad and spicy peanut sauce. You will need:
- 2 medium cucumbers
- 1/4 cup creamy peanut butter
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
- 1 tablespoon honey or agave syrup
- 1 tablespoon sriracha (adjust to taste)
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il
- Chopped peanuts and cilantro for garnish
Prepare the Cucumbers
Wash the cucumbers thoroughly under cool running water to remove any dirt or residue.
Peel the cucumbers if desired, then slice them into thin rounds or half-moons. This creates bite-sized pieces that will absorb the peanut sauce nicely.
Place the sliced cucumbers in a bowl and set them aside while you prepare the sauce.
Create the Spicy Peanut Sauce
In a medium mixing bowl, add the creamy peanut butter. Use a spoon to scoop it all out to ensure none is wasted.
Add the soy sauce to the peanut butter to enhance the flavor. Mix the two ingredients until they combine smoothly.
Pour in the rice vinegar, honey or agave syrup, and sriracha. Stir all ingredients together until the mixture is creamy and well-blended.
Incorporate the minced garlic and sesame oil into the sauce. Mix thoroughly to distribute the garlic’s flavor throughout the sauce.
Combine and Serve Your Dish
Once the sauce is ready, pour it over the cucumbers in the bowl. Use a spoon or spatula to toss the cucumbers gently, ensuring they are evenly coated.
Let the cucumbers marinate for about 10 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ld perfectly.
Finally, transfer the cucumbers to a serving dish. Sprinkle with chopped peanuts and fresh cilantro for a beautiful presentation. Enjoy your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ce!
Tips for the Perfect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ce
Creating the perfect dish requires attention to detail. When making cucumbers in spicy peanut sauce, these guidelines ensure a delightful experience.
1. Maintain the Right Temperature
The texture and flavor of your cucumbers peak when they’re served chilled. After slicing them, place them in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es before serving. This step enhances their crunchiness and makes the dish refreshing. Remember, spicy peanut sauce works best at room temperature. Take the sauce out of the fridge while the cucumbers chill. This combination allows you to enjoy contrasting temperatures in every bite.
2. Use Quality Ingredients
The success of your spicy peanut sauce hinges on the ingredients you choose. Opt for high-quality peanut butter, as it directly influences the flavor. Natural, unsweetened peanut butter will give you a deliciously rich taste without unwanted additives. Fresh garlic and ginger will enhance the sauce’s aromatic qualities. Whenever possible, select fresh lime juice over bottled to amplify the flavor’s brightness.
3. Suitable Substitutions for Dietary Restrictions
If you’re preparing this dish for dietary restrictions, there are effective substitutions you can use. For a gluten-free version, ensure soy sauce is labeled gluten-free. If you have nut allergies, try using sunflower seed butter as a creamy alternative. For vegans, ensure that the sugar used in the recipe is vegan-friendly by avoiding bone char-processed sugar. Adjusting to dietary needs does not have to mean sacrificing flavor.
4. Adjusting Spice Levels
The spiciness of your peanut sauce can be tailored to suit your palate. Start with a smaller amount of chili paste and build up. If you prefer a milder flavor, consider omitting it entirely or replacing it with a dash of smoked paprika for a different twist. Conversely, if you love heat, adding chili flakes or fresh diced chilies increases the spice quotient.
5. Garnishing for Extra Flavor
To take your dish to the next level, garnish with ingredients like chopped cilantro, crushed peanuts, or sesame seeds. These additions not only enhance the taste but also add a beautiful visual appeal, inspiring eyes and appetites.

Storage Tips for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ce:
Preserving the bright flavors and textures of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ce requires careful storage. Follow these guidelines to enjoy your dish at its best for as long as possible.
Maintain Freshness
To keep cucumbers fresh, store them whole in the refrigerator. Wrap them in a paper towel to absorb moisture, which helps prevent wilting. Place the wrapped cucumbers in a breathable plastic bag or a vegetable crisper drawer to allow air circulation. Avoid storing cut cucumbers for too long; consume them within two days to ensure optimal taste and crunch.
Optimal Conditions
When it comes to the spicy peanut sauce, you can maximize its shelf life by storing it separately. Keep the sauce in an airtight container to avoid oxidation and loss of flavor. A glass or plastic container with a tight-fitting lid works best. Make sure to refrigerate the sauce immediately after preparation.
Combining Before Storage
If you plan to combine the cucumbers with the spicy peanut sauce ahead of time, do so shortly before serving. The sauce can make cucumbers soggy if left to sit together for too long. If you do combine them, consume within 24 hours for the best texture and taste. After mixing, store the dish in the refrigerator, ensuring it is covered tightly to maintain freshness.
Shelf Life Guidelines
In general, freshly cut cucumbers maintain good quality for about 2-3 days when stored properly. The spicy peanut sauce can last around five to seven days in the fridge. Always check for any odd smells or colors before consuming. If you notice any changes, it’s best to err on the side of caution and dispose of the dish.

Frequently Asked Questions:
What are the main ingredients in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ce?
The primary ingredients in a refreshing dish of cucumbers paired with spicy peanut sauce include fresh cucumbers, creamy peanut butter, soy sauce, garlic, chili paste, and a sweetener like honey or sugar. This combination creates a delightful blend of flavors, enhancing the natural crunch of the cucumbers.
Can I make the spicy peanut sauce ahead of time?
Absolutely! The spicy peanut sauce can be prepared in advance and stored in the refrigerator. Just give it a good stir before serving to ensure the ingredients are well combined, as they might separate while sitting.
Are there any suitable substitutes for peanuts in the sauce?
For those with nut allergies, alternatives like sunflower seed butter or tahini can work well in replicating the creamy texture and taste. Just keep in mind that these substitutes will alter the flavor profile slightly but can still create a delicious sauce to accompany your cucumbers.
How can I make the dish less spicy?
If you’re looking to tone down the heat in your cucumbers and peanut sauce dish, simply reduce the amount of chili paste or use a mild variety. Alternatively, you can balance out the heat by adding a little more sweetener to your sauce.
What other vegetables can I use with the spicy peanut sauce?
While cucumbers are a splendid choice, you can also pair the spicy peanut sauce with other crisp vegetables like bell peppers, carrots, or celery. This versatility allows for various textures and flavors, making it an excellent addition to any vegetable platter.
How should I serve Cucumbers in Spicy Peanut Sauce for a party?
For a gathering, consider serving cucumber slices drizzled with the spicy peanut sauce in a small bowl for easy dipping. Alternatively, you can arrange the cucumbers on a platter and garnish them with chopped peanuts, cilantro, and a sprinkle of sesame seeds for an attractive presentation.
